Electronics ban and canceling AA award ticket
I have award tickets on QR (India-Doha-US) using AA miles.
(I also have outbound, US-Doha-India, but that does not seem to be affected by today’s laptop/electronics ban — as of now.)
Given today’s laptop/electronics ban on direct flights to US from 8 countries including Qatar, I will be most likely be forced to cancel.
Does AA waive the cancellation fee in such cases? (I am only AA Gold, so normal cancellation fee is $150).
Anyone using AA miles for award tickets on Qatar or Etihad, have you canceled after today’s ban, and if so did AA waive the fees?
Thanks.
(I had also posted this in FT on the AA forum).
Still pretty new and I dont think there are any data points regarding this yet. I’d call AA and ask about it directly and see what they’ll say. Also check out award space on Cathay and if that can work, request to be rebooked on CX and ask about having the fees waived.
They aren’t any waivers posted as of know, as far as I know. I might wait a few days and see how things shake out, but I wouldn’t expect them to do much, unfortunately.
